<pre wrap="">Mentioned this in a lossless_cut thread but tonight I noticed that a
few of my recordings (2 out of 5) had cutlists. Looked back and my
wife's recordings of Dr. Oz for the last few days had cutlists too.
The strange thing: neither of us made the cutlists. The missus doesn't
even know how to do them yet.
The only post-processing we do is commercial flagging and
lossless_cut's keyframe adjust.
Has anyone else had ghosts making cutlists for them in the last few
days? Is there a specific log I can look at to see how the heck this
is happening.

<p>Beta test status update (Fri, 09 Nov 2012 11:46):
<br>
v0.1.8 Added small feature:
</p>
<ul>
<li><a
href="http://www.mythtv.org/wiki/Lossless_Cut#Keyframe_Adjustment_of_Cut_and_Skip_Lists">KeyFrame
Adjust</a> now automatically generates a cut list when it is
empty and there is a skip list. Saves the manually effort of
loading the skip list through the MythTV edit UI.
